Output a750bf2eb5d2d3e76f683c9bf61fb6fa0fe69dd2312bbd31fe61c78543795de2:0

value
584858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c19a764ebd8462cb3250be5eab6b12d1a649a0c OP_EQUAL
address
3BYbdiyZSTtCMrT836dcUr58751jLt7pxU
transaction
a750bf2eb5d2d3e76f683c9bf61fb6fa0fe69dd2312bbd31fe61c78543795de2
confirmations
170501
spent
true